Verdict

CALATAGAN is no longer in the full flush of youth but, even on last season's indifferent form over fences, is thrown in here and could have the race run to suit as the versatile Pret A Thou will ensure a strong gallop. Heavenly Chorus is chasing a hat-trick on this course after a couple of recent successes over 2m, while C&D winner Double Vodka came back to form with a second over this trip at Doncaster and is another danger. Fortysecond Street will have to jump better than he did when favourite at Ayr last month if he's to figure, however, and Carrietau has struggled to get home over this trip in the past and hasn't raced since disappointing at Wetherby in November.
